The Taft Public Affairs Services Group is hiring a legislative intern for the upcoming 2024 legislative session. The ideal candidate is a current college-level junior, senior, or recent graduate with an interest in politics and specifically the Indiana state legislative process. The work environment is fast-paced, requiring a flexible schedule and high-level communications skills. It is highly recommended to take the semester off utilizing the internship for college credit. This is a paid internship comparable to other legislative internships in the marketplace. It also Includes paid parking and a cell phone stipend. Internship is full-time from January-March.
